
If you have pain or dizziness from your car accident, physiotherapy will help.
Even minor car accidents can cause injuries such as whiplash, pain, headaches, dizziness, or stiffness—sometimes days or weeks after the incident. Physiotherapy plays a key role in identifying and treating these injuries early.
Through individualized assessment and targeted treatment, The Garden Physiotherapy helps reduce pain, restore movement, and prevent ongoing or chronic symptoms. Early treatment can support a safer, more complete recovery and help you return to work, daily activities, and life with confidence.
Many symptoms appear days or weeks after an accident. Without treatment, they can become chronic. You are usually still eligible for funding even if the pain started later.

If you were injured in a car accident in Alberta, you are likely eligible for funded physiotherapy treatment—often without a doctor’s referral.
Most car accident injuries qualify for direct billing of physiotherapy treatment to the auto insurance company if treatment is sought within 90 days of the accident. If physiotherapy occurs 90 days after the accident date, funding is available but conditions apply.

If you've been in a car accident a thorough Physiotherapy Assessment can identify injuries and help you start recovery safely. During this assessment we evaluate your spine, joints, nervous system, and soft tissues, as well as your range of motion and strength. We assess pain, stiffness, and functional limitations to create a clear, personalized plan. Early assessment ensures that injuries are properly managed, reducing long-term complications and supporting a faster, safer recovery.

Physiotherapy treatment after a car accident may include dry needling, clinical exercise, and manual therapy. Treatment is catered to individual needs and focuses on restoring mobility, strengthening muscles, reducing pain, improving posture, and regaining function. Your physiotherapist will tailor the plan to your injuries and recovery goals, helping you return to daily activities, work, and sport safely. Expert physiotherapy treatment after a car accident supports faster recovery and reduces the risk of ongoing issues.
